		<description>Thanks for this tip. Just what I needed to fix a friend&#039;s PC.

jeyaraj, make sure you replace &#039;%windir%&#039; with the location of the Windows installation. In my case it was &#039;C:\WINDOWS\&#039;. I had to make sure that WINDOWS was all in capitals. Also, check you have the correct spaces as per the text in the blog.

Worked for me so hopefully it will for you too.</description>
